Role summary
This Improvement Support Officer role involves coordinating quality improvement activities within the Trust, helping to shape and deliver the approach to continuous improvement. The postholder will support staff in using QSIR tools, track project progress, and contribute to training sessions. It requires a proactive individual with excellent IT, presentation, and facilitation skills to foster a culture of continuous improvement.

Useful to know
Agenda for Change 2024/25 pays Band 5 at £29,970 – £36,483 a year, across England.
This advert: £32,073 – £39,043 — outside the standard scale; check for HCAS/London weighting.

Job summary
Does your ideal day involve untangling
problems, creating clarity, and celebrating meaningful improvement? If you love
turning how its always done into how it could be done, this Improvement
Support Officer role is for you.
As part of our established Quality
Improvement Team, you will help shape and deliver our Trusts approach to QI,
coordinating improvement activity so good practice can spread. Working closely
with our improvement community and other stakeholders, you will foster a
culture of continuous improvement.
Were looking for a proactive and driven
individual; an energetic communicator with excellent IT skills, an eye for
detail, and the ability to coordinate workshops and events. Presentation and
facilitation skills are key to guiding teams and building improvement skills.
Based at our Trust Headquarters, there
are flexible opportunities for hybrid working including on-site collaboration
with teams to support improvement projects.
